DDM Oval Gear Meter – Long service and small space requirement
OG series oval gear meters are positive displacement meters designed to measure liquids such as water, coolant, oil, and fuel with flow rates from 0.01 to 500 liters. The liquid flow drives two oval-shaped gears, whose rotation is detected by a Hall sensor to determine the displaced volume. Their special tooth geometry minimizes pressure loss and enables accurate measurement even at low flow rates, independent of viscosity or temperature changes. The compact design allows easy installation without the need for flow straighteners.

DDM Flow Turbines – innovative and miniaturized
The VCT series flow turbines measure flow rates from 0.05 to 350 liters per minute, with stainless steel housing and rotor designed for temperatures up to 125°C and pressures up to 25 bar. The optimized rotor geometry and hybrid ball bearing ensure excellent repeatability, while a contactless sensor detects turbine speed for TTL frequency output. An integrated data memory stores calibration data, and when paired with a VCA flow computer, the system achieves high accuracy, independent of fluid viscosity.

DDM Ultrasonic-Flowmeters – accurate and fully flexible
Ultrasonic flow meters provide precise, non-contact flow measurement for liquids with flow rates from 0.002 to 20 L/min. The Atrato series features a smooth, obstruction-free flow tube, while the MetraFlow series offers an FDA-approved PFA tube for high-purity applications. These meters measure flow velocity via ultrasonic transit times, ensuring accuracy regardless of pressure, temperature, or viscosity. They require minimal maintenance, have a long service life, and provide output via analog signals or an LCD display, making them ideal for oil applications.

Hydraulic systems & hydraulic oil monitoring
In hydraulic systems, flow meters precisely monitor hydraulic oil flow, ensuring optimal system performance. They enable the monitoring of flow rates, help diagnose system problems such as leaks or blockages and contribute to increasing efficiency. In hydraulic oil monitoring, they are used to detect changes in the oil flow at an early stage, which can indicate wear or contamination. This allows maintenance intervals to be optimized, failures to be avoided and the service life of hydraulic components to be extended.
Fuel consumption measurement (diesel, heating oil, biodiesel)
Flow meters are used for the precise measurement of fuel consumption in diesel engines, heating systems and biodiesel applications. They record the volume or mass flow of fuel in real time and enable precise consumption analysis. In vehicles, generators and industrial plants in particular, they help to increase efficiency by monitoring actual fuel consumption and identifying potential savings. Modern sensors often work with ultrasonic, turbine or Coriolis technology to deliver highly accurate measured values and compensate for external influences such as temperature or pressure fluctuations.
